Quick Summary

The Department of Veterans Affairs (VA) is soliciting proposals for Medical/Surgical Prime Vendor (MSPV) Program Blanket Purchase Agreements (BPAs) to acquire consumable medical and surgical supplies for VA facilities nationwide. This Service-Disabled Veteran-Owned Small Business (SDVOSB) Set-Aside aims to establish national strategic sourcing solutions, ensuring supply availability, consistent pricing, and cost avoidance. Quotes are due by February 2, 2026, at 5:00 PM EST.

Scope of Work

This solicitation focuses on the acquisition of specific, listed Original Equipment Manufacturer (OEM) medical and surgical supplies. The VA is not considering alternate products or items to complete product families at this time, except for direct replacements of discontinued items. Custom packs are intentionally included, and vendors must identify their capabilities and standard components. Existing MSPV items are not affected by this solicitation, which seeks to add new items to the program.

Contract Details

  • Type: Blanket Purchase Agreements (BPAs) under FAR Part 12 or FAR Part 8.103 (Ability One BPA).
  • Place of Performance: Nationwide VA facilities.
  • Key Requirements:
    • An Authorized Distributor Letter (ADL) from the OEM is mandatory, signed and dated on OEM letterhead, explicitly listing effective dates. Current MSPV suppliers with older ADLs may submit them with written confirmation of continued authorization, but an updated ADL is required prior to award.
    • Suppliers must establish a Commercial Agreement with the Prime Vendor within 60 days of BPA award.
    • Delivered supplies must have a minimum of six months shelf life remaining.
    • Compliance with Trade Agreement Act (TAA) and "Made in America" restrictions for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) is required.
    • All orders will be processed using Electronic Data Interchange (EDI).
    • Specific items to ignore/leave blank on the quote sheet: Index #421, #1802, #1803, #713, #2242, and #743-760.

Submission & Evaluation

  • Submission: Offerors must submit a completed SF-1449, the specific Quote Sheet (Attachment A), and relevant award documents (ADL, Small Business Certification) via email. Email submissions are limited to 10MB and ZIP files are not accepted.
  • Evaluation: Quotes will undergo a comparative evaluation for "best value" to the Government, considering technical factors and price. VHA clinicians will participate in the evaluation.
  • Set-Aside & Tiered Evaluation: While set-aside for SDVOSB, all businesses may submit quotes. A tiered evaluation process will prioritize SDVOSB, then Veteran-Owned Small Business (VOSB), followed by other small businesses (including HUBZone, 8(a), and Woman-Owned Small Business), and finally large businesses. Offerors must be registered in SAM and hold appropriate certifications.
  • Quote Validity: Quotes must remain valid for 180 calendar days after the solicitation closing date.
